Six Winners Emerge in Malta Guinness Maltavator Challenge
From thousands of enthusiastic participants and fans who thronged the National Stadium, Surulere, Lagos for the final leg of the pan- African Maltavator Challenge International TV show audition, six contestants have emerged winners. The lucky contestants who beat others after a physically and mentally challenging competition were Stanley Babalola, Oge Nwabueze, Evans Edeha-Ideji, Igboecheonwu Jane Fransisca, Opanubi Toyosi and James James. These winners will be joined by zonal winners from Enugu and Benin to slug it out for the ten finalists that would represent Nigeria in the Maltavator Challenge which promises a grand prize of $ 20, 000.
As early as 7am, over 2000 excited consumers had besieged the stadium for registration for a chance to be one of the 10 contestants to represent Nigeria at the Maltavator Challenge International TV show to be hosted in Nigeria.
There was so much fun and excitement the contestants engaged in a series of physical and mentally tasking challenges including Maltavator Obstacle Course, the Gladiator Duel, the Ball Pool Treasure Hunt and the Maze contest.

The Pan-African TV show will have 40 contestants from Ghana, Cote D’Ivoire and Ethiopia and all the eleven episodes of the TV show will be shot in Nigeria and aired across 52 African TV stations starting from April 2018.
